
After an outstanding event last year with almost 50 veterans participating, the “Great Gun Moriches Anglers” will be hosting its 5th annual “Take a Vet Fishing” on Saturday, July 27th, 2024. The Great Gun Moriches Anglers is a local fishing club in the Moriches area with over 70 members currently. Our mission is to promote conservation of our local marine resources through responsible fishing and recreational activities throughout the Moriches Bay and Moriches Inlet areas, while also giving back to the community. Our Take a Vet Fishing event was introduced by Great Gun Moriches Angler’s current President, Evan Goldstein, several years ago. After seeing a similar event in Florida, Evan introduced the idea to the club, and it was overwhelmingly supported and added to its schedule of events for the year. “What better way to honor and thank our local Veterans, both former and present, for their service and sacrifice”.

After registration, the Veterans are assigned a boat and captain. These boats all come from club members and local volunteers with no cost to the Veterans. Further, all bait and gear is also provided to the anglers at no cost by Hart’s Cove Bait and Tackle, L and L Wholesale Bait (https://www.llbait.com) and Charlie Prott. The Veterans are then treated to a full day out on Moriches Bay to enjoy some fishing, fun, stories and hopefully some sunshine. Past catches have included everything from fluke, sea robins, striped bass, bluefish and even 200 lb. plus sharks. At 3:00PM it’s back to Center Moriches’ Union Ave. Brooklyn Dock for a well-deserved BBQ. “At the BBQ, comradery and stories of the day’s fishing are shared and enjoyed.
The club members also get to meet with the other veterans, hear their stories and ultimately thank them for their service. This is our club’s way of showing our appreciation to the people who have given us all the opportunity to pursue our wonderful way of life.
Our club has now sponsored this event for the past 4 years in a row and we look to continue the tradition well into the future. Each year the number of attendees continues to grow. We are hoping to have 100 Veterans participating within the next few years.
